-
Cómo crear archivos .rtf en Visual Basic 6
-
Microsoft desarrolló un formato de archivo en 1987 la etiqueta \ "RTF \" o formato de texto enriquecido. Este formato se utilizó para estandarizar el texto y formato gráfico. La creación de una desarrolladores de formato estándar que pueden pasar datos entre aplicaciones y retener los atributos de formato para artículos tales como párrafos, mesa, tamaño de fuente y características de la fuente. El formato RTF divide los datos en un archivo de datos en datos o de control. Los datos de control se utiliza para formatear los datos y denotan elementos tales como tipo de archivo y al final del archivo.Instrucciones
1 Crear un archivo de texto con un editor de texto y guardarlo como \ "c: \ test.txt \".
2 Abra Microsoft Visual Basic 6 desde el botón de Windows \ "Inicio \".
3 Seleccionar la opción \ "standard.exe \" en el cuadro desplegable etiquetada \ "Nuevo proyecto \" y haga clic sobre el botón \ "Abrir \".
4 Coloque un botón de la caja de herramientas hasta el formulario. Haga doble clic en el botón para abrir la ventana de código para este botón.
5 Inserte el siguiente código debajo de la línea de código \ "Private Sub Command1_Click () \":
Dim obj As Object
Set obj = CreateObject(\"Word.basic\")
obj.fileopen \"c:\\test.txt\"
obj.FileSaveAs \"c:\\test.rtf\", 6
Set obj = Nothing
MsgBox \"Test.txt has been converted to RTF format\"6 Pulse el botón \ "F5 \" para ejecutar el código en modo de depuración.
7 Haga clic en el botón con la etiqueta \ "Command1 \" para ejecutar el código para convertir a crear un archivo RTF. Se mostrará una ventana indicando el archivo de texto se ha convertido en RTF.
Consejos y advertencias
- Este código se puede ampliar para crear y guardar el archivo de texto desde dentro de Visual Basic y luego convertir el archivo en formato RTF.